下载空气质量指数数据

air-quality-index的Python项目详细描述


从airnow下载空气质量指数数据

安装

$ pipenv install air_quality_index

命令行用法

Usage: airqualityindex [OPTIONS] COMMAND [ARGS]...

  A command-line interface for downloading wildfire data from NASA
  satellites.

  Returns GeoJSON.

Options:
  --help  Show this message and exit.

Commands:
  air-quality  Download a GeoJSON of air quality index from AirNow

从airnow下载空气质量指数的geojson。

$ air_quality_index modis

python用法

导入库。

>>> import air_quality_index

从airnow下载空气质量指数的geojson。返回geojson。

>>> data = air_quality_index.get_air_quality()

贡献

安装开发依赖项。

$ pipenv install --dev

运行测试。:

$ make test

将新版本发布到pypi。

$ make ship

开发cli

命令行界面是使用click和setuptools实现的。要在本地安装它以便在虚拟环境中进行开发,请运行以下安装命令,如prescribed by the Click documentation

$ pip install --editable .

airnow api用法

为了使用这个包,您需要从AirNow获取一个api密钥,并在您的环境中将其设置为一个变量。

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
Java中NP、VP和PP短语的nlp分块(CoreNLP)   java从相同jarfile的多个实例记录到一个数据库,但使用log4j2跟踪哪个实例记录了什么   EclipseJava在启动新线程之前自动等待线程完成   java JVM无法启动“无法为对象保留足够的空间”   n个元素的java时间复杂性   JavaDbrider没有在新的测试类运行之前清理数据,我如何解决这个问题?   基于Java反射的泛型参数实例化发现   java使用mockito填充列表   java为什么我的while循环会冻结我的程序以及如何修复它?   爪哇ava。木卫一。IOException:打开失败:enoint(没有这样的文件或目录)   java如何检查类的<?>SomeInterface的对象实例   java从ArrayList中删除int[]   java使用FXML向形状添加上下文菜单   java我初始化它的目的是什么?   在java中仅从new Date()获取时区字段   在两个列表中查找相似但不相等实体的集合(Java)   加密如何使用AES生成实际的加密文件?[爪哇]   java Hadoop,Mahout实时处理替代方案